Mounting the Bracket to the Wall

1. Determine the location on the wall where you will mount the Nomad Ten
2. Drill two horizontal pilot holes 3 1/8" apart
3. Fasten the bracket to the wall with hardware that will reliably support the weight of the speaker.

Make sure the cross member of the bracket is facing up.

4. Rotate the bracket to the desired position and fasten the bracket to the wall.

Mounting Nomad Ten to its Bracket

1. Screw the four allen screws partially into the threaded inserts in back of the Nomad Ten cabinet and

slide the speaker onto the mounting bracket.  The weight of the speaker should cause the four screws
 to drop into the smaller portion of keyhole openings.

2. Once you have properly seated the speaker onto its the bracket, tighten the four screws with the

supplied 5 mm allen wrench.

3. Once the Nomad Ten is securely seated in the bracket, it can also be horizontally mounted.

Hookup

Run an appropriate length of wire to each speaker.  Next, strip about a 1/4” of insulation from each
speaker wire and twist the exposed strands.  If practical, you should “tin” the speaker wire with molten
solder to prevent oxidation.  Insert the wire into the correct speaker terminal so the insulation is snug
against the back of the terminal housing.  Be sure to maintain c and - polarity for proper phasing.
Most wires have a ridge or pattern on one of the conductors to help facilitate this.  Use at least 16 AWG
wire to assure adequate power transfer from the amplifier.  If the installation requires wire to be exposed
to direct sunlight or buried, you may want to use special underground/UV resistant wire.  After you
make the connections, seal around both speaker terminals with silicone and also the hole where the wires
enter any exterior house walls to prevent cold air and water leaks.
